Well yeah, it's all about the NFL, but all with a FF slant.

For instance, if we go in there stating Dan Campbell is a top notch TE (which he is), they will hoot us all over the place because Dan ain't the man to rack up big numbers for them.

Their perspective is not what a player does for his team, but what he can do for the FF player's team..so there is a conflict of interests of sorts.

Some of those folks play in high stakes leagues...and boy do they do their homework. It's a good place to go for injury reports or just general takes on a player's potential or perfomance, and poster for poster I was more impressed with them than any site I ever visited.

Very aptly named "the Shark Pool" tho.
